  • Page 6: Specification

    2. Specification Cell Technology: Premium grade, high-capacity, high-current, sealed, Dimensions (L x W x H): Lithium-Ion rechargeable cells. 140mm (5.51”) x 85mm (3.34”) x 35mm (1.37”) Capacity: 6.1 Ampere-hours nominal, 90 Watt-hours. Weight: 567g (1.25lbs). Voltage: 14.8V nominal. 8 cells connected in series/parallel (4S2P). Each cell has a nominal voltage of 3.7V.

  • Page 8: Discharging

    4. Discharging The battery incorporates a precision fixed end-of-discharge cutoff, set to 12.5V, as measured by the battery. This cutoff will operate only if the battery capacity is less than 5%, eliminating unwanted cutoff operation due to high current and low battery temperature. Maximum continuous discharge current is 10A.
  • Page 9: Storage

    5. Storage For long-term storage, the battery should be initially in the half charged state (between 20% and 80%). The battery can be put into ‘Sleep Mode’ for long term storage.   • Page 14: Servicing

    Unauthorised servicing invalidates the battery guarantee and its air safety status (IATA). If a fault develops, please contact a PAG service centre to receive a fault diagnosis. Batteries that require further analysis must be returned to your nearest PAG service centre. Li-Ion batteries are classified as dangerous goods and cannot be returned without prior contact.
